As far as I know, modern games use a lot of third party assets for crates and barrels and rocks (like Quixel and stuff) and even libraries of materials used for creating composite textures (like in Substance which I think is an Adobe thing now). So there's a lot of libraries for high quality resources locked behind enterprise grade paywalls.

As for ray tracing...ray traced global illumination, as I understand it, is very expensive but kind of has a fixed cost, and increasing the complexity of the scene doesn't really increase the cost of calculating the lighting past the baseline until you crank up the number of samples or number of bounces. Also, it saves a fair bit of work because if you can fully commit to RTGI, it's all physically based and behaves realistically and you don't have to do weird hacks and tricks anymore to try to fake realistic lighting.

Did you ever play any multiplayer PC shooters before, like, 2005? I'm guessing not because you seem to think this is about good players wanting to stop bad players all day.

I've never been better than average at CS 1.5, but it was fine because everyone was just playing games for fun where nothing mattered, there wasn't even any kind of persistent stat tracking. People weren't constantly at your fucking throat because your non-meta playstyle was hurting their personal rank and costing them battle pass points or whatever the fuck. Sometimes a really good player would join and you'd fuck around doing some guerilla warfare for a bit trying to catch the AWP god off guard until he got bored and left. And if your team went 0-10 it didn't really matter because when the map changed the score number was reset and had no effect on anything, anywhere.

I dislike every multiplayer FPS game I've played since TF2 specifically because I'm a bad casual and with SBMM and ranked modes becoming the default there's no room left for people who just want to chill out and play a game without studying metagames and strategies and other sweaty tryhard bullshit because even at the lowest levels your teammates will take personal offense to anything less than perfection and will go above and beyond to make your game as miserable as possible as retribution for your crimes.
